Context: Ardenfell line margins slipped three points over two quarters. Drivers: input steel costs, aggressive discounting at the Westmoor branch, and a stale price book. Proposal: uplift list prices four percent, tighten discount authority to regional level, sunset the two lowest-margin SKUs. Risk: volume loss at Halverton accounts, estimated under two percent. Decision requested at Thursday's review. Modelling assumptions are in the appendix pack. The commercial reasoning leadership wants kept close is noted directly below.

board note of tajop-yajof: The finance team signed off on a budget of $77.6 million for Project Pramir.

## Changelog — Scanhollow v3.2.1

Added integration with the Pebblemark barcode scanner SDK. Changes include a debounce layer to suppress duplicate scans within 300ms, explicit handling of malformed GS1 prefixes, and a fallback to manual entry when the camera permission is revoked mid-session. All decode paths are covered by the new fixture suite. Questions about the duplicate-suppression thresholds should be directed to the engineer named below.

approver of hahaf-hahaf = Druion Druius Kasax Eliox

Subject: Logistics Provider Transition — Please Review Carefully

Dear Heads of Department,

After a thorough evaluation, we are moving from Thornfield Carriers to Velmura Freight effective the first of next quarter. Velmura offers improved cold-chain handling and broader coverage across the Ostbridge corridor. Each department should audit outstanding shipments and flag exceptions by Friday. The strategic reasoning behind this change is summarized in the note below.

internal memo for bawep-haweg: Zorvanox Systems is in early talks to buy Weniusek Systems for about $23.3 million. The Ralax launch date is October 4, and nothing goes to the press before then.

// Heads up, new folks: this constant controls how long Driftbase waits
// between the expand and contract phases of a zero-downtime migration.
// The rule here is simple — never drop or rename a column in the same
// release that stops writing to it. Old pods linger longer than you think,
// especially in the Veldmoor region. If you shorten this window, the
// migration runner will yell at you in CI, and rightly so.
// The token for the last migration run that validated this value sits below.

trace token, fawep-yafof: htk4_8486